The Halanans were a telepathic humanoid species with double-pointed ears. Their telepathy was a form of psychoprojective telepathy.
In Halanan culture, one chose a companion for life and would not leave them.
Sometime in the 24th century, the species colonized New Halana, a world that was terraformed for them by Professor Gideon Seyetik. (DS9: "Second Sight")
According to StarTrek.com, the Halanans were from the planet Halana. This planet was the namesake for New Halana. [1] [2]
